  • Notes 
    • Early in 1921 Alexander developed abdominal tubercular disease. In May he developed acute tuberculosis in his lungs. He died at 5:20 a.m. on August 1, 1921 at the age of 33. His family suspected that his illness was partly caused by his exposure to chemical gas during World War I.
